[Solved] Everything working fine except grass and foliage colours broken

14 posts in this topic

This is one of those threads where I'm warily wondering why after extensive searching I have been unable to find anyone even mention this. Is it only me who's getting this issue?

Foliage and grass colours seem to be stuck on tundra mode. Whether I'm in the desert, the jungle, swamp or anywhere the grass and foliage colours are a pale low-saturation greenish blue. I have tried editing the grass and foliage colour files in the bin but when I launch the game the launcher must overwrite what I've done because the files are reverted to what they were before I edited them. I wouldn't mind even if it were just all one colour across the world (maybe a mod limitation?) if I could just edit the colour that does show.

I've seen screenshots of other people's game and they seem to get richer colours (doesn't look like texture packs) so it must be my game only that's getting the dull colours. Can anyone please help me get the varied grass and foliage colours back?

The crash is caused because TFC is running out of memory. Since you only have a 32bit OS, the best thing you can do is set both your min and max memory allocation to 1024. Since TFC uses the full 256 height for world gen, with sea-level around 142 instead of the vanilla 61, it requires a lot more memory and much more processor heavy when it runs.

Also, those trees look correct to me, the colors mostly change depending on the time of year (Check your calendar by pressing N). In autumn you will get all the fancy different colors.

I'll second that. Foliage in the screenshot looks fine to me.

If you roam around a bit in Creative mode, you'll eventually find a forest that borders on a desert biome. Check the trees on that border and you should see light-to-dark brown leaves, with brown-to-pale yellow tall grasses. Sometimes you'll also find trees in low rainfall areas with the same coloration.

Actually I have a 64-bit OS ...

You may have a 64bit OS, but you definitely have a 32bit Java installed, so you can't give more then 1.3G RAM to TFC.

-------------------

Operating System: Windows 7 (x86) version 6.1

-------------------

Try uninstalling all java versions and installing the latest 64bit version.

That should fix your problem.

And if you want to give more RAM, just use this

-Xms512M -Xmx2G

Thank you everybody. I think this is solved now.

Grass colour: Probably just wrong season.

Crashes: Low memory, just increased allocation now. Hoping it works, if it doesn't solve it then that's probably an entirely separate problem from this thread.
